WNYBAC-1 Portfolio
The first publication from the Western New York Book Arts Collaborative consists of a suite of 22 prints, broadsides and assemblages from 22 artists, printers and poets on the theme: Western New York and the Book Arts. Each piece is loosely enclosed in a hardbound clamshell case with a booklet on the prints and the artists.

Alexis De Veaux Broadside
Hal Leader of Paradise Press has designed and hand printed a broadside commemorating Just Buffalo's Literary Legacy Dinner in celebration of poet Masani Alexis De Veaux & Jonathon Welch, proprietor of Talking Leaves. The de Veaux poem:The Garden of the Black Intellectual is printed in two colors on a unique flecked paper (GMUND Treasury). A few extra copies have been printed for WNYBAC and are available for sale with all proceeds going to WNYBAC. 8" x 17"

Jimmie Margaret Gilliam Broadside
This broadside of a poem by Jimmie Gilliam was designed, hand set and letterpress printed in 2 colors at Paradise Press on a unique flocked velvet paper (GMUND Kashmir). Designed by Richard Kegler for the Just Buffalo Literary Center celebration of the life's works of Ms. Gilliam, an editioon of 200 copies was made for a special event with a few extras avaiable through the WNYBAC . 9" x 14"

Jim Rimmer - Leaves from the Pie Tree
Vancouver based book artist Jim Rimmer has completed: "Leaves from the Pie Tree". This magnum opus is an autobiographical account of his life with type and the book arts along with "how-to" knowledge of the craft that a rare few possess. This extremely limited edition of 50 copies includes a co-edition of 10 copies made for P22 of Buffalo.

Roycroft Motto Book
A limited edition of 35 hand set, hand printed & hand bound books made during a workshop at the Roycroft Campus September 2006. There are six Elbert Hubbard Mottos hand set and printed on 100# Mohawk Superfine paper. Dear Mr. Hunter
The P22 editions publication of the letters of Czech aritst Vojtech Preissig to Dard Hunter 1920-25. P22 type foundry has donated copies with all proceeds of sales from this site going to the WNY Book Arts Collaborative.
